Output 37c34cff767508320c7baf07d8c9e9723c63b5f3ceef312ea743f19e5f4d9f3c:2

value
505868132
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b5d45b2e120e368bda9b84c5f90f569ff10c0ee OP_EQUAL
address
M8wFQDAkcercmYdpDovwG8MzgVaifaqLwu
transaction
37c34cff767508320c7baf07d8c9e9723c63b5f3ceef312ea743f19e5f4d9f3c
spent
true